Job title: Director, Human Resources Company: the LEGO Group Job description: Job Description Are you a self-confident, decisive leader with excellent collaboration skills, a bias for action combined with emotional maturity, and an ability to adapt to a rapidly changing environment? This is a significant leadership role within the Partnering & Operations realm of responsibility for the new Richmond Factory site. Core Responsibilities Partner to build a new organization from the ground up! People partner to the Factory Head; act as the leader’s strategic advisor in driving the People Operations & Development (PO&D) agenda (partnering for performance, talent agenda and strategic workforce planning as examples). Understand, translate and drive the overarching PO&D priorities and agenda while respecting geographical or site nuances Collaborate with the broader PO&D and Business Service Operations (BSO) network and resources, both in manufacturing sites and COE's Play a governance role to drive flawless and consistent execution across core Partner & Operations responsibilities (such as Employee Relations, Benefits, Policies, etc.) Leader, teammate and coach who will promote cooperation among employees in the organization and an environment of employee engagement among direct reports as well as all functions within PO&D Identify capability opportunities and ensure that development activities are in place to develop a successful team Partner with the BSO to ensure strong collaboration, cross-functional training and support to deliver HR support and operational tasks to the business Play your part in our team succeeding Partnering & Operations has a broad scope of responsibilities and accountabilities and a team of approximately 150 employees across the globe. The structure is designed to have global reach with regional execution to drive impact with speed. Partnering & Operations is responsible for strategic and operational activities ranging from Benefits, Compliance and Employee Relations through strategic business partnering to include coaching and team/leadership development to drive behavioral change that will result in impactful teams. We have relentless focus on delivering against key priorities, driving deployment and impact and finding ways to improve our operational excellence. We must be flexible and create a healthy tension in our partnering and operational model to ensure we achieve the right balance between support and business impact; prioritization will be critical in our overall success criteria. This key role will create a new team, embed the LEGO Group culture and ways of working into a newly established site. The ideal candidate is well networked, understands the end-to-end value chain and can collaborate effectively across functions and regions to set up the new site. We seek an experienced, savvy individual who has demonstrated the ability to excel in a fast-paced, hands-on manufacturing environment. Do you have what it takes?
